GhostDB vs Redis分布式内存数据库选型终极指南【免费下载链接】GhostDBGhostDB is a distributed, in-memory, general purpose key-value data store that delivers microsecond performance at any scale.项目地址: https://gitcode.com/gh_mirrors/gh/GhostDBGhostDB 是一款分布式内存键值数据库专为提供微秒级性能和无限扩展能力而设计。作为通用型数据存储解决方案它通过将数据存储在内存中显著减少对外部数据源的读取次数从而加速动态数据库或 API 驱动的网站性能。本文将从核心功能、性能表现、适用场景等维度为您全面对比 GhostDB 与 Redis助您做出最适合业务需求的技术选型。核心功能对比架构设计与存储模型GhostDB 的分布式架构优势GhostDB 采用分布式哈希表设计数据自动分片存储在多台机器上天然支持水平扩展。其架构特点包括无中心节点避免单点故障风险集群自愈能力强动态扩缩容支持在线节点添加/移除不影响服务可用性一致性哈希确保数据均匀分布减少节点变动时的数据迁移量配置文件 config/ghostdbConf.json 中可设置关键参数如持久化策略、集群节点信息等。Redis 的单线程模型与集群方案Redis 以单线程事件循环模型著称通过内存操作和高效数据结构实现高性能丰富数据类型支持字符串、哈希、列表、集合等多种结构成熟集群方案通过 Redis Cluster 实现分片和复制多功能性集成缓存、消息队列、计数器等多种功能性能表现微秒级响应 vs 毫秒级优化GhostDB 的性能优化策略GhostDB 专注于分布式场景下的性能优化内存管理采用高效内存分配机制减少碎片网络模型异步非阻塞 IO提高并发处理能力数据本地化智能路由请求到数据所在节点降低网络延迟Redis 的性能特点Redis 在单节点场景下表现卓越单线程优势避免线程切换开销简化并发控制持久化选项支持 RDB 和 AOF 两种持久化方式缓存优化丰富的缓存淘汰策略适应不同业务场景持久化方案数据安全与性能平衡GhostDB 的持久化配置GhostDB 提供灵活的持久化选项可在 config/ghostdbConf.json 中配置persistenceAOF: falseAOF 模式记录所有写操作支持数据恢复快照机制定期生成数据快照平衡性能与安全性Redis 的持久化机制Redis 提供更成熟的持久化方案RDB定时快照恢复速度快但可能丢失数据AOF实时日志数据安全性高但性能开销大混合模式结合 RDB 和 AOF 优势兼顾性能与安全适用场景分析如何选择适合的数据库选择 GhostDB 的典型场景大规模分布式系统需要无限水平扩展能力高并发读写微秒级响应需求的业务云原生环境容器化部署动态扩缩容场景选择 Redis 的典型场景单节点高性能需求简单架构下的极致性能复杂数据结构操作需要多种数据类型支持多功能需求同时作为缓存、消息队列等使用快速上手GhostDB 安装与配置一键安装步骤通过项目提供的脚本快速安装git clone https://gitcode.com/gh_mirrors/gh/GhostDB cd GhostDB ./scripts/install.sh核心配置文件主要配置文件路径config/ghostdbConf.json可配置持久化策略网络参数集群节点信息选型决策指南关键因素对比评估维度GhostDBRedis分布式能力原生支持需要额外配置数据结构键值对丰富数据类型扩展方式水平扩展主从分片性能特点分布式场景优化单节点性能优异持久化基础支持完善成熟总结选择最适合的内存数据库GhostDB 作为新兴的分布式内存数据库在水平扩展和分布式场景下展现出独特优势适合需要处理大规模数据和高并发请求的现代应用。而 Redis 作为成熟的内存数据库拥有丰富的功能和广泛的社区支持更适合对数据结构有复杂需求或架构相对简单的场景。根据您的业务规模、性能需求和团队熟悉度选择最适合的技术栈才能真正发挥内存数据库的性能优势。无论选择哪种方案合理的架构设计和参数调优都是确保系统稳定高效运行的关键。【免费下载链接】GhostDBGhostDB is a distributed, in-memory, general purpose key-value data store that delivers microsecond performance at any scale.项目地址: https://gitcode.com/gh_mirrors/gh/GhostDB创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
GhostDB vs Redis:分布式内存数据库选型终极指南
GhostDB vs Redis分布式内存数据库选型终极指南【免费下载链接】GhostDBGhostDB is a distributed, in-memory, general purpose key-value data store that delivers microsecond performance at any scale.项目地址: https://gitcode.com/gh_mirrors/gh/GhostDBGhostDB 是一款分布式内存键值数据库专为提供微秒级性能和无限扩展能力而设计。作为通用型数据存储解决方案它通过将数据存储在内存中显著减少对外部数据源的读取次数从而加速动态数据库或 API 驱动的网站性能。本文将从核心功能、性能表现、适用场景等维度为您全面对比 GhostDB 与 Redis助您做出最适合业务需求的技术选型。核心功能对比架构设计与存储模型GhostDB 的分布式架构优势GhostDB 采用分布式哈希表设计数据自动分片存储在多台机器上天然支持水平扩展。其架构特点包括无中心节点避免单点故障风险集群自愈能力强动态扩缩容支持在线节点添加/移除不影响服务可用性一致性哈希确保数据均匀分布减少节点变动时的数据迁移量配置文件 config/ghostdbConf.json 中可设置关键参数如持久化策略、集群节点信息等。Redis 的单线程模型与集群方案Redis 以单线程事件循环模型著称通过内存操作和高效数据结构实现高性能丰富数据类型支持字符串、哈希、列表、集合等多种结构成熟集群方案通过 Redis Cluster 实现分片和复制多功能性集成缓存、消息队列、计数器等多种功能性能表现微秒级响应 vs 毫秒级优化GhostDB 的性能优化策略GhostDB 专注于分布式场景下的性能优化内存管理采用高效内存分配机制减少碎片网络模型异步非阻塞 IO提高并发处理能力数据本地化智能路由请求到数据所在节点降低网络延迟Redis 的性能特点Redis 在单节点场景下表现卓越单线程优势避免线程切换开销简化并发控制持久化选项支持 RDB 和 AOF 两种持久化方式缓存优化丰富的缓存淘汰策略适应不同业务场景持久化方案数据安全与性能平衡GhostDB 的持久化配置GhostDB 提供灵活的持久化选项可在 config/ghostdbConf.json 中配置persistenceAOF: falseAOF 模式记录所有写操作支持数据恢复快照机制定期生成数据快照平衡性能与安全性Redis 的持久化机制Redis 提供更成熟的持久化方案RDB定时快照恢复速度快但可能丢失数据AOF实时日志数据安全性高但性能开销大混合模式结合 RDB 和 AOF 优势兼顾性能与安全适用场景分析如何选择适合的数据库选择 GhostDB 的典型场景大规模分布式系统需要无限水平扩展能力高并发读写微秒级响应需求的业务云原生环境容器化部署动态扩缩容场景选择 Redis 的典型场景单节点高性能需求简单架构下的极致性能复杂数据结构操作需要多种数据类型支持多功能需求同时作为缓存、消息队列等使用快速上手GhostDB 安装与配置一键安装步骤通过项目提供的脚本快速安装git clone https://gitcode.com/gh_mirrors/gh/GhostDB cd GhostDB ./scripts/install.sh核心配置文件主要配置文件路径config/ghostdbConf.json可配置持久化策略网络参数集群节点信息选型决策指南关键因素对比评估维度GhostDBRedis分布式能力原生支持需要额外配置数据结构键值对丰富数据类型扩展方式水平扩展主从分片性能特点分布式场景优化单节点性能优异持久化基础支持完善成熟总结选择最适合的内存数据库GhostDB 作为新兴的分布式内存数据库在水平扩展和分布式场景下展现出独特优势适合需要处理大规模数据和高并发请求的现代应用。而 Redis 作为成熟的内存数据库拥有丰富的功能和广泛的社区支持更适合对数据结构有复杂需求或架构相对简单的场景。根据您的业务规模、性能需求和团队熟悉度选择最适合的技术栈才能真正发挥内存数据库的性能优势。无论选择哪种方案合理的架构设计和参数调优都是确保系统稳定高效运行的关键。【免费下载链接】GhostDBGhostDB is a distributed, in-memory, general purpose key-value data store that delivers microsecond performance at any scale.项目地址: https://gitcode.com/gh_mirrors/gh/GhostDB创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考